Abia Governor commissions 3 projects in ABSU

Abia Governor, Dr. Okezie Ikpeazu has performed the ground breaking ceremony of Abia State University Guest House,Uturu.
He also commissioned a 300 Bed Capacity Students’ Hostel, Students’ Union Secretariate and Material Labouratory Centre of the Faculty of Environmental Studies.
Speaking at different venues of the events, the State Governor, Dr. Okezie Ikpeazu commended the leadership of the institution for its commitment to excellence.
He said that universities are anchores for development of their immediate environment, maintaining that the importance of the guests house for an institution like ABSU cannot be over-emphasized.
The Governor said that the Students’ Union Secretariate sponsored by him was built through direct labour by the school and stressed that he built to create a conducive learning environment for the SUG leadership to discharge their duties and relate well with the school management.
He further said that the State Ministry of Works and other government agencies that handle buildings and environmental designs would make use of the Material Labouratory Centre of the ABSU, describing it as befitting.
Earlier, the Vice Chancellor, ABSU, Prof. Uche Ikonne appreciated the various assistance the institution receives from the Governor and thanked the Governor for fulfilling his promise of building a secretariate for the SUG.
Prof. Ikonne explained that the difficulties the institution encounters in lodging their guests and need to have staff quarters neccessitated the commencement  of the building.
He equally informed that the Material Laboratory was sponsored by Needs Assessment Intervention while the hostel was sponsored by the TETFUND.
Also speaking, the SUG President , Comrade Chukwunyere Onyenso thanked the Governor for assisting the SUG in getting her own secretariate and appreciated the Governor for making himself available to teach free of charge in ABSU.
